Understanding the Effects of Hard Water on Dishwashers

Hard water leaves mineral deposits wherever it flows. When heated, these minerals turn into a thick white crust called limescale. Inside a dishwasher, limescale coats key parts like the heating element, filters, and spray nozzles.
This buildup interferes with the appliance’s ability to clean dishes properly. It blocks water jets, slows drainage, and traps food particles that cause unpleasant odors.
Heating elements covered in limescale work less efficiently. They must run longer to heat water, which wastes energy and stresses the system.
The problem doesn’t stop there. Hard water also reduces detergent effectiveness. Minerals react with soap, preventing it from dissolving fully, which leaves behind streaks and residue on dishes.
Rubber seals and gaskets dry out faster under mineral exposure, causing leaks over time. Even sensors inside newer models can malfunction when coated with residue.
In short, every part of your dishwasher suffers — from mechanical efficiency to cleaning performance — when hard water is left untreated.
How Long Dishwashers Last with Hard Water
Under normal conditions, a dishwasher’s average lifespan is 10 to 12 years. But in homes with hard water, this can drop to 6 to 8 years, or even less without regular cleaning and descaling.
Mineral buildup gradually restricts water flow and increases friction in moving parts. The machine must work harder, causing internal wear that shortens its life.
Heating elements often burn out early due to insulation loss from limescale. Replacing them can cost nearly as much as a new appliance.
Pumps and valves are also vulnerable. As minerals circulate through them, they scratch and wear down internal surfaces, eventually leading to leaks.
If you notice constant noise, incomplete cycles, or residue even after deep cleaning, it’s a sign the internal system is under strain.
Regular maintenance can add years back to your dishwasher’s life. Without it, hard water turns a long-lasting appliance into a short-term investment.
Signs Hard Water Is Damaging Your Dishwasher
The first clue is white or cloudy residue on dishes and glassware. These calcium deposits form when hard water dries on the surface during the final rinse.
You might also notice poor detergent performance. Soap doesn’t foam well in hard water, leaving greasy or spotted dishes after each cycle.
Another warning sign is chalky buildup on the heating element or inside the spray arms. These deposits restrict water flow and heat transfer.
Strange noises during operation can indicate mineral buildup inside the pump or motor. As internal parts strain against debris, friction increases and efficiency drops.
If you open your dishwasher and smell something unpleasant, hard water might be trapping food debris inside filters or hoses.
Over time, the drain area may clog with scale, causing water to pool at the bottom after cycles.
Recognizing these early signs gives you the chance to fix the issue before permanent damage occurs.

How to Protect and Extend Dishwasher Life in Hard Water Areas
Start by checking your local water hardness level. If it exceeds 10 grains per gallon (GPG), you’ll need active prevention measures.
Installing a water softener system is the most effective solution. It removes calcium and magnesium before the water reaches your appliances.
If that’s not an option, use dishwasher salt or a rinse aid designed for hard water. These help reduce mineral spotting and keep spray arms clear.
Once a month, run an empty cycle with white vinegar or a commercial descaler. This dissolves existing buildup from internal surfaces.
Clean the filter and drain area weekly to remove trapped food debris and mineral residue. A clean filter improves water circulation and reduces pressure on the pump.
Inspect spray arms regularly and unclog them with a toothpick or small brush. Keeping jets open ensures proper water flow.
Following these steps can add three to five extra years to your dishwasher’s lifespan, even with hard water.
Simple Maintenance Habits That Prevent Hard Water Damage

Preventive care is the best way to fight mineral buildup. Always run hot water at the sink before starting your dishwasher to preheat incoming water.
Use detergent labeled for hard water, as these formulas contain softening agents that help break down minerals during the wash cycle.
Rinse large food scraps off dishes before loading. Hard water and leftover food make a clogging combination that shortens pump life.
Once a month, clean the inside of your dishwasher with a mixture of vinegar and baking soda. This not only removes residue but also deodorizes the machine.
Replace hoses and gaskets every few years, especially if they show white crust or stiffness. Fresh parts prevent leaks and maintain proper pressure.
If your area’s water is extremely hard, consider installing an inline water filter between the supply line and your dishwasher. It’s affordable and easy to replace.
These small habits protect your machine and ensure it performs efficiently for as long as possible.
